We are seeking a Senior Estimator / Senior Design Technician to join the team on a fulltime permanent basis at their HQ in Kettering

Job Title: Senior Design Technician/Senior Estimator Team: Technical DepartmentReports to: Tendering Manager

Role Overview: Create and complete Large Multi-Utility quotes promptly, prioritising based on weekly schedules while ensuring adherence to company standards and procedures for timely delivery and meeting Developers' requirements

Role Responsibilities:

  • Respond to email queries, escalating where necessary
  • Liaise professionally with internal and external stakeholders
  • Review asset plans and technical drawings
  • Review Electricity Point of Connection plans and offer letters
  • Review Water terms and plans
  • Complete Water, Gas, and Electricity network studies
  • Produce Multi-Utility cost models and proposal letters promptly
  • Take ownership of large/multi-phase developments
  • Review and produce re-quotes and variations per Developer requests
  • Provide regular updates to Tendering Manager and Business Development Managers
  • Review and check colleagues' work
  • Work closely with Business Development Managers, attending client meetings
  • Undertake regular electronic filing for easy access to correspondence
